This topic concerns an upcoming Primera División Argentina football match between Club Atlético Vélez Sarsfield and Club Atlético Boca Juniors, scheduled for Sunday, February 8, 2026. The Primera División, organized by the Argentine Football Association (AFA), is the top tier of Argentine football, and matches between these two historic clubs are significant fixtures in the domestic calendar. Vélez Sarsfield, based in the Liniers neighborhood of Buenos Aires, and Boca Juniors, from the La Boca district, represent different social and historical backgrounds within Argentine football culture, making their encounters more than just sporting contests. The rivalry between Vélez Sarsfield and Boca Juniors, while not classified among Argentina's traditional 'clásicos' like Boca vs. River Plate, is a significant and competitive fixture with a history dating back to their first official meeting in the Primera División on May 29, 1938, a match Vélez won 2-1. Historically, Boca Juniors has enjoyed greater success, with a record 35 Primera División titles compared to Vélez's 10, creating a dynamic of a historical giant against a respected, title-winning challenger. A pivotal period in their shared history was the early 1990s when Vélez, under coach Carlos Bianchi, emerged as a dominant force, winning multiple league titles and the 1994 Copa Libertadores, directly challenging the hegemony of Boca and River Plate during that era. Memorable encounters include Vélez's 3-0 victory in the 1996 Clausura, which helped secure the title for Vélez, and a dramatic 2-2 draw in the 2005 Apertura that featured a last-minute equalizer. The head-to-head record in the professional era favors Boca, but matches at Vélez's home ground, the Estadio José Amalfitani, have often been closely contested, with the home team leveraging a significant crowd advantage.
